Output 835a3070721efc9e13c1af5b979a06200e082d4f685a6dbe5ea9db436d7aa404:0

value
1002927
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4646f31e9e7056b5f01d7b6ea13c15277eb7fe9 OP_EQUAL
address
3J8qsNgLQfyEGECfAVnLJUVbi2EeZCkYP6
transaction
835a3070721efc9e13c1af5b979a06200e082d4f685a6dbe5ea9db436d7aa404
confirmations
370735
spent
true